Assume we design a statistical study where 10 participants try 3 chocolate types (A, B,C) in randomized order for 7 days, i.e., each participant tries 3 types of chocolate (A, B,C) in randomized order every day for 7 days. We are interested in testing if the chocolate type impacts taste preference (response variable, on a scale 0-10). Question 1: What type of study design would you recommend for this study? What is/are the factors? What is/are the block(s)? A.) Latin squares design with two factors and one block. Factors are the Chocolate type (3 levels: A, B, C) and Participant (10 levels representing 10 participants) Block is day (7 levels representing weekdays). B.) Two-way ANOVA with two factors. Factors are Chocolate type (3 levels: A, B, C) and Participant (10 levels representing 10 participants). C.) Latin squares design with one factor and two blocks. Factor is the Chocolate type (3 levels: A, B, C). Blocks are Participants (10 levels representing 10 participants) and Day (7levels representing weekdays). D.) Two-way ANOVA with two factors. Factors are Chocolate type (3 levels: A, B, C) and Day (7 levels representing weekdays)
